A semi-soft cheese made from unpasteurised Guernsey cow’s milk with a vegetarian rennet.
The cheese is made using a 'washed-curd' method which dilutes the acidity to achieve a gentle, mellow flavour. During the make, some of the whey is removed and replaced with water. This results in a less acidic cheese which is milder in flavour than a traditional brie or camembert. By removing some of the lactic acid, the breakdown is slower, which also helps to create a slightly firmer texture with more bite. Its distinctive yellow colour is due to the natural carotene in the unpasteurised Guernsey milk which comes from a single herd of pedigree Guernsey cows.
Vegetarian. Unpasteurised.
